    Clinical Psychologist - Cancer Centre, Department of Haematology and Oncology

    Job Summary

    • The Cancer Centre is seeking a licensed Clinical Psychologist, in Psychosocial Oncology (PSO). This position contributes by ensuring lead and coordination of the Cancer Centre Programs in the area of cancer mental health.

    Responsibilities

    • Implementation of Distress Assessment & Response Tool (DART) – a PSO program dedicated to the psychological, social, behavioral, and ethical aspects of cancer care on all newly diagnosed cancer patients at AKUHN in partnership with Princess Margaret Cancer Center, Toronto, Canada;
    • Conduct Cancer associated mental health research and other aspects of the bidirectional connections between mental health and cancer;
    • Participate in collaborative research between the Cancer Center and the Brain & Mind Institute around brain health and cancer;
    • Implement and sustain cancer support groups at AKUHN;
    • Establish psychosocial oncology counseling at Aga Khan University Hospital, Nairobi; and
    • Develop and execute training courses/programmed based on needs assessments related to cancer-metal health.

     Requirements

    • Master’s degree in mental health psychology or related field
    • Licensed Psychologist in Kenya
    • At least four (4) years’ experience as a practicing clinical psychologist, preferably in a hospital setting
    • Certification in Mental Health First Aid (MHFA) instructor 
    • Certification in Cognitive Behavior Therapy (CBT) and Addiction Therapy
    • Involved with patient-oriented research (specifically in mental health)
    • Proficiency in MS office, learning management platforms; instructional design and e-learning 
    •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ills both written and verbal communication
    • Demonstrates supervisory skills and ability to work in a multicultural environment
    • Ability to independently prioritize work, critical thinking and problem-solving skills
    • Adaptability to new or changing situations, work under pressure and to meet tight deadlines
    • Ability to transfer knowledge to the audience via various learning styles
